您好,登錄后才能下訂單哦!
這篇文章給大家分享的是有關python中range函數的使用示例的內容。小編覺得挺實用的,因此分享給大家做個參考。一起跟隨小編過來看看吧。
1、range() 是什么?
range函數,用于可創建一個整數列表,一般用在 for 循環中。
2、語法
range(start, stop [,step])
start 指的是計數起始值,默認是 0;
stop 指的是計數結束值,但不包括 stop ;
step 是步長,默認為 1,不可以為 0 。
3、用法
range() 方法生成一段左閉右開的整數范圍。
實例:
#python learning #range是Python內置函數,用作范圍、區間的定義,有以下三種用法 #用法1:只有一個參數,表示從0到這個參數內的所有整數,不包括參數 ran=range(10) #定義一個list,用來將range的范圍的所有數進行陳放為list形式 arr_str=list(ran) print(ran) print(arr_str) #用法2:兩個參數,第一個表示左邊界,第二個表示右邊界,range表示從左邊界到右邊界的所有整數,左閉右開。 ran=range(1,15) arr_str=list(ran) print(ran) print(arr_str) #用法3:三個參數,第一個表示左邊界,第二個表示右邊界,第三個表示步長step,即兩個整數之間相差的數,左閉右開。 ran=range(1,15,2) arr_str=list(ran) print(ran) print(arr_str)
注意:
(1)它表示的是左閉右開區間;
(2)它接收的參數必須是整數,可以是負數,但不能是浮點數等其它類型;
(3)它是不可變的序列類型,可以進行判斷元素、查找元素、切片等操作,但不能修改元素;
(4)它是可迭代對象,卻不是迭代器。
感謝各位的閱讀!關于python中range函數的使用示例就分享到這里了,希望以上內容可以對大家有一定的幫助,讓大家可以學到更多知識。如果覺得文章不錯,可以把它分享出去讓更多的人看到吧!
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。